JAKARTA - A motorcyclist was trapped in a sinkhole in the middle of the Lenteng Agung Highway, Jagakarsa, South Jakarta. The incident was recorded on a CCTV camera and went viral on social media.

Jagakarsa Police Chief Commissioner Nurma Dewi said the motorcyclist fell after trying to break through the traffic jam at the scene.

"He said it was jammed. He passed by here, wanted to go against the flow on the right," he said when contacted by the media, Friday, May 29, 2026.

Based on the circulating video footage, the motorcyclist was seen trying to find a gap by crossing against the direction when the traffic was crawling.

However, the driver allegedly did not realize that there was a large hole in the location of the road that was collapsing so that the motorcycle he was riding suddenly fell into the hole.

Nurma explained that the position of the hole was right in the middle of the road so it was quite dangerous for drivers, especially when the traffic situation was crowded. However, there were no casualties or serious injuries in the incident.

According to Nurma, the rider then got on and immediately left the location without undergoing medical treatment because he did not have serious injuries.

"The victim went up by himself, then he turned around," he added.

Meanwhile, officers have installed iron plates on top of part of the road that has collapsed so that vehicles can still pass through the scene.

It is known that the road in Jalan Raya Lenteng Agung collapsed on Thursday night, May 28, 2026. The hole has a size of about three meters wide, three meters deep, and a length of 16 meters.

Currently, the hole is handled by the Water Resources Service (SDA) officers by installing a steel plate on top of part of the hole so that vehicles can still pass. However, congestion around the location is still occurring due to the narrowing of the lane.
